Unleashing The Potential: The Role Of Leadership Coaches

Leadership coaches play a vital role in helping individuals and teams maximize their potential, achieve their goals, and develop the skills needed to navigate the complex and ever-changing landscape of today’s organizations These coaches are trained professionals who work closely with executives, managers, and other key stakeholders to identify strengths and weaknesses, set goals, and provide guidance and support to help their clients succeed.

The demand for leadership coaches has been on the rise in recent years as organizations recognize the impact that effective leadership can have on their bottom line In a fast-paced and competitive business environment, having strong leaders who can inspire and motivate their teams to achieve greatness is essential for success This is where leadership coaches come in, providing valuable insights, feedback, and tools to help individuals cultivate the leadership skills needed to drive performance and foster a culture of continuous improvement.

One of the key roles of a leadership coach is to help individuals identify their strengths and areas for growth Through various assessments, feedback sessions, and one-on-one conversations, coaches work with their clients to develop a deep understanding of their leadership style, communication preferences, decision-making processes, and other key competencies This self-awareness is crucial for personal and professional growth, as it enables individuals to leverage their strengths and address any blind spots that may be hindering their effectiveness as a leader.

In addition to self-awareness, leadership coaches also help individuals set meaningful and achievable goals By aligning personal and professional objectives, coaches empower their clients to focus their efforts on the areas that will have the greatest impact on their success Whether it’s improving communication skills, building stronger relationships with team members, or developing a more strategic mindset, leadership coaches provide the tools and support needed to drive progress and achieve results.

Another important role of leadership coaches is to provide ongoing guidance and support to help individuals navigate challenges and overcome obstacles In a world where change is constant and uncertainty is the new norm, leaders must be adaptable, resilient, and resourceful Coaches help their clients develop these critical skills by providing a safe space for reflection, brainstorming solutions, and experimenting with new approaches the leadership coaches. By challenging assumptions, encouraging risk-taking, and fostering a growth mindset, leadership coaches empower individuals to embrace change and seize opportunities for growth and development.

Furthermore, leadership coaches serve as trusted advisors and sounding boards for their clients, offering objective feedback, perspective, and insights to help them make informed decisions and take decisive action By providing a fresh perspective on challenging situations, coaches help individuals see things from a different angle and consider options they may not have previously thought of This outside perspective can be invaluable for leaders who may be too close to a problem or too caught up in the day-to-day to see the bigger picture.

Ultimately, the impact of leadership coaches extends beyond the individual to the team and organization as a whole By helping individuals become more effective leaders, coaches enable teams to work more cohesively, communicate more clearly, and achieve better results Strong leadership at all levels of an organization is essential for driving innovation, fostering collaboration, and building a culture of accountability and trust Leadership coaches play a critical role in this process by developing the skills and behaviors needed to create high-performing teams and organizations.
